PYROMETER CORRECTION DUE TO DIMER ABSORPTION IN CS VAPOR,
Abstract
Lapp and Harris have recently shown that optical pyrometer readings made through an alkali-vapor atmosphere can be significantly affected by the light absorption of diatomic molecules. This report gives their result in a form more suitable for quick reference in Cs thermionic converter work, i.e., the pyrometer correction is plotted as a function of Cs reservoir and optical-path temperature, rather than dimer partial pressure.
